fletcher – Definition and Meaning

The word “fletcher” refers to a person who makes arrows. The term is derived from the Old French word “flechier,” which means “to make arrows.” A fletcher typically crafts arrows by preparing the shaft, fletching (attaching feathers or vanes to stabilize the arrow in flight), and adding the arrowhead. In historical contexts, fletchers were skilled craftsmen who played an important role in archery.
